Title: Noriyoshi Ishii: Innovator in Disk Drive Technology
Introduction
Noriyoshi Ishii is a notable inventor based in Chiba,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of disk drive technology, holding a total of 2 patents. His innovative designs have enhanced the functionality and efficiency of disk drive devices.
Latest Patents
Ishii's latest patents include a disk drive device that features a rotary arm capable of rotating between a draw-in position and an eject position. This design incorporates a drive mechanism that provides the necessary driving force for the rotary arm. Additionally, a link arm mechanism connects the rotary arm to the drive mechanism, facilitating the rotation of the arm during the ejection process. The device also includes a guide cam with a guide edge that allows for smooth operation during disk ejection. Another patent focuses on a disk drive device that includes a main body with a disk slot, a disk holding unit, and centering members that ensure the proper positioning of the disk-like recording medium.
Career Highlights
Throughout his career, Noriyoshi Ishii has worked with prominent companies such as Sony Corporation and Sony NEC Optiarc Inc. His experience in these organizations has contributed to his expertise in disk drive technology and innovation.
Collaborations
Ishii has collaborated with notable coworkers, including Kiyoshi Omori and Shigeru Tamura. Their combined efforts have led to advancements in the field of disk drive devices.
